King's Lynn is a historic market town situated on the banks of the River Great Ouse in West Norfolk. Once part of the Hanseatic League, the town offers a rich heritage with an array of interesting old properties and delightful South Quay featuring several cafes & eateries. Historical Note: The property is understood to date back to around the mid 16th century and forms part of a continuous terrace, most of which are now houses in Bridge Street, including the Greenland Fishery on the corner. There are understood to have been a variety of occupiers over the years including a pub or ale shop (there is an ale serving hatch in one of the interior doors). Pevsner mentions the properties in Bridge Street having been scheduled for demolition in the 1960's (see historic photo attached) but the houses were bought and (restored) converted by Desmond Waite (architect), a process which altered the appearance as little as possible. The front of the property is stuccoed with timber frame and masonry walls under a heavy beamed pitched roof with tiles and slates. 32 BRIDGE STREET; Ground Floor Entrance Entrance from covered side passage.
